RE: Presidential Search Update (Progress Report #3)
The Board of Trustees is pleased to report on the status of the search for the next President of Mayland Community College (MCC). The work done by the Board Search Committee and ACCT, coupled with the College’s excellent reputation, has attracted a strong pool of candidates from throughout North Carolina, the region and the nation. It is the purpose of this Progress Report to update MCC employees and members of the Mitchell, Avery, and Yancy County communities about the status of the Search process, and next steps.
Current Status of the Search Committee’s Work
Consistent with the “Timeline” adopted by the Board of Trustees Search Committee, the target date for the receipt of application materials was February 26th. The ACCT application portal was closed at the end of business that day. Board Search Committee members subsequently received access to the secure, confidential portal, and reviewed materials required to be submitted by the candidates. The Search Committee met on March 18th to identify and select semi-finalists.
Next Steps in the Search Process
The Board Search Committee will meet again to conduct confidential virtual interviews with each of the semi-finalists over a two-day period. Semi-finalist candidates will respond to questions about institutional challenges and opportunities, and their experiences and skill sets in leading and collaborating in academic excellence, student engagement, support, and success, economic and workforce development, resource development, and organizational operations. This process will ultimately enable the Board Search Committee to identify finalists for consideration of the next president of Mayland Community College.
Final Candidates
The Board will interview each of the final candidates during a period of approximately one week, currently scheduled for the week of April 29 - May 2. All finalists will participate in open forums at the College. We will provide the dates, times, and the location once the forums are confirmed. All employees, students, and community members will be invited to attend the open forums. It is the Board’s intention to submit their selection to the State Board of Community Colleges for consideration by June 2nd, as required by State Board Code.
